Transiting Neptune square your natal Jupiter activates a fundamental tension between your capacity for vision and your ability to assess reality. Jupiter expands, believes, commits to possibility; Neptune dissolves certainty and blurs boundaries. During this transit, your natural optimism and sense of what is achievable become difficult to calibrate. You may say yes to opportunities before examining their actual structure, or pursue a direction with genuine enthusiasm only to discover the foundation was never solid.

The risk is not that you dream too large, but that you cannot distinguish between an actual opening and a compelling mirage. You might find yourself drawn to ventures, people, or plans that feel luminous and full of potential, and then weeks or months later realize you misread the situation entirely. This is not gullibility in a simple sense; it is rather that your usual ability to sense abundance and genuine opportunity becomes temporarily clouded. You trust the feeling of expansion more than the evidence in front of you. In practical terms: you commit to the partnership, the investment, the plan before you have verified whether it can actually deliver what it promises.

What becomes available in this period is a kind of radical openness, a willingness to imagine futures that your more cautious self might dismiss. The challenge is directing that openness consciously rather than letting it scatter your resources. Grounding practices help, but the real work is slower: learning to ask specific questions before the enthusiasm takes over. What exactly is being offered? Who benefits if I say yes? What would I lose if this dissolves? These questions do not kill possibility; they clarify which possibilities are worth your actual commitment.

This transit often clarifies something important: your Jupiter wants to believe, and Neptune will always offer something to believe in. The two can work together if you develop the habit of pausing between the impulse to expand and the decision to act. That pause is where discernment lives.
